Package: asterisk Version: 1:1.4.13~dfsg-1 Severity: normal When a user accesses voicemail from HiPath connected to Asterisk via ISDN PtP in NT mode and then tries to transfer that call to another phone, asterisk crashes. Here is the relevant part from the full log:
